What to check before for buildings with low open violation rates near the M101 bus in Washington Heights

  • Confirm what “low open violations” covers by asking management for the most recent status and any current remediation timelines.
  • Use the map and street notes to verify you’re truly near M101 service, since “near” can differ block to block for commute time.
  • Before you sign, ask about move-in costs (deposit, fees), utilities responsibility, and any fee schedules that aren’t reflected in the listing description.
  • Read rated-building details and tenant Q&A for patterns like maintenance responsiveness and how issues get handled after reported.
  • If a building is “low-violation” but older systems are involved, request recent documentation for the areas you care about (heat/hot water, plumbing, pest control).
